Call for applications: Harriet Steurnagal CE Grant (MLA)

The Medical Library Association (MLA) has a new award this year: the Harriet Steurnagal CE Grant.

This new grant provides professional development support to members working in the library and dental profession. The grant will provide up to $500.00 in funding for up to 5 individuals. The funding may be used for tuition, travel, materials, and/or specific research support activity.

Applications will be accepted starting on September 1, 2022.

 To be eligible for the award, the applicant must:

  • hold a graduate degree in library science.
  • be a practicing health sciences information professional with at least one year of experience.
  • be working with a dental program and/or with dental resources.
  • be a member of MLA. (membership options)
  • The applicant may not have received an MLA grant, scholarship, or other awards within the last year.
  • It is preferred that the applicant:
    • be a member of the Dental Caucus. Proof of caucus membership history may be confirmed by contacting MLA Member Services.
